md: always hold reconfig_mutex when calling mddev_suspend()



Most often mddev_suspend() is called with
reconfig_mutex held.  Make this a requirement in
preparation a subsequent patch.  Also require
reconfig_mutex to be held for mddev_resume(),
partly for symmetry and partly to guarantee
no races with incr/decr of mddev->suspend.

Taking the mutex in r5c_disable_writeback_async() is
a little tricky as this is called from a work queue
via log->disable_writeback_work, and flush_work()
is called on that while holding ->reconfig_mutex.
If the work item hasn't run before flush_work()
is called, the work function will not be able to
get the mutex.

So we use mddev_trylock() inside the wait_event() call, and have that
abort when conf->log is set to NULL, which happens before
flush_work() is called.
We wait in mddev->sb_wait and ensure this is woken
when any of the conditions change.  This requires
waking mddev->sb_wait in mddev_unlock().  This is only
like to trigger extra wake_ups of threads that needn't
be woken when metadata is being written, and that
doesn't happen often enough that the cost would be
noticeable.
